Survival Strategies: Thriving in the Harsh Desert Environment
Survival in the harsh desert environment requires a blend of knowledge, preparation, and adaptability. The arid landscapes, characterized by extreme temperatures, scarce water sources, and limited vegetation, present unique challenges that demand specific strategies to thrive. Understanding the intricacies of desert survival begins with recognizing the importance of hydration. Water is the most critical resource in the desert, and its scarcity necessitates careful management. Travelers must carry sufficient water supplies and know how to locate natural sources, such as underground springs or moisture-rich plants like cacti. Additionally, conserving water by minimizing physical exertion during the hottest parts of the day can significantly enhance survival prospects.
Transitioning from hydration to shelter, the desert’s temperature fluctuations require effective protection from both scorching daytime heat and freezing nighttime cold. Constructing a shelter that provides shade and insulation is essential. Natural formations like rock overhangs or man-made structures using available materials can offer refuge. Moreover, wearing appropriate clothing that covers the skin can prevent sunburn and reduce water loss through perspiration. Lightweight, light-colored fabrics are ideal as they reflect sunlight and allow for better air circulation.
In addition to hydration and shelter, understanding the local flora and fauna is crucial for desert survival. Many desert plants have adapted to store water and can be a valuable resource. For instance, the prickly pear cactus contains water-rich pads that can be consumed in emergencies. However, it is vital to identify edible plants accurately, as some may be toxic. Similarly, knowledge of desert animals can aid in survival. Small mammals, reptiles, and insects often have behaviors or habitats that indicate the presence of water. Observing animal tracks or following birds can lead to hidden water sources.
Furthermore, navigation skills are indispensable in the vast and often featureless desert terrain. Traditional methods such as using the sun’s position or stars for orientation can be supplemented with modern tools like GPS devices. However, it is essential to have a backup plan in case technology fails. Creating landmarks or using natural features as reference points can prevent disorientation. Additionally, traveling during cooler parts of the day, such as early morning or late afternoon, can conserve energy and reduce the risk of heat-related illnesses.
Transitioning to the psychological aspect of desert survival, maintaining a positive mindset is as important as physical preparedness. The isolation and harsh conditions can take a toll on mental health, leading to panic or despair. Staying calm and focused, setting small achievable goals, and keeping a clear head can make a significant difference. Mental resilience can be bolstered by prior training and experience, which instill confidence and problem-solving skills.
Lastly, communication and signaling are vital components of desert survival. Carrying signaling devices such as mirrors, whistles, or flares can attract attention in case of an emergency. Understanding how to create visible signals using natural materials, like arranging rocks or creating smoke signals, can also increase the chances of rescue.

Unveiling Hidden Gems: Must-Visit Desert Destinations
Desert exploration offers a unique and captivating experience, revealing the hidden gems of arid landscapes that are often overlooked. These vast, seemingly barren regions are teeming with life, history, and natural beauty, waiting to be discovered by the intrepid traveler. One such destination is the Sahara Desert, the world’s largest hot desert, stretching across North Africa. The Sahara’s endless dunes, known as ergs, create a mesmerizing sea of sand that shifts and changes with the wind. Visitors can embark on camel treks, guided by local Berber nomads, to witness the stunning sunrise and sunset over the dunes, an experience that is both humbling and awe-inspiring.
Transitioning from Africa to North America, the Sonoran Desert offers a stark contrast with its unique flora and fauna. Spanning parts of Arizona, California, and Mexico, the Sonoran Desert is home to the iconic saguaro cactus, which can live for over 150 years and grow up to 60 feet tall. This desert’s diverse ecosystem supports a variety of wildlife, including the elusive desert tortoise and the vibrant Gila monster. Exploring the Sonoran Desert’s rugged terrain, visitors can hike through Saguaro National Park or take a scenic drive along the Desert View Trail, where they can marvel at the breathtaking vistas and learn about the region’s rich cultural heritage.
Continuing our journey to the Middle East, the Arabian Desert presents another fascinating destination for desert enthusiasts. Covering much of the Arabian Peninsula, this desert is characterized by its vast stretches of sand and gravel plains. The Rub’ al Khali, or Empty Quarter, is the largest continuous sand desert in the world, offering an unparalleled sense of isolation and tranquility. Adventurers can explore this remote region by joining a guided expedition, where they can experience the traditional Bedouin way of life, camp under the stars, and navigate the challenging terrain in 4×4 vehicles.
Shifting our focus to Australia, the Simpson Desert is a must-visit for those seeking an off-the-beaten-path adventure. Located in the heart of the continent, this desert is known for its striking red sand dunes and unique geological formations. The Simpson Desert’s harsh environment is home to a surprising array of wildlife, including dingoes, kangaroos, and various bird species. Travelers can embark on a multi-day trek along the Madigan Line, following in the footsteps of early explorers, or take a scenic flight to gain a bird’s-eye view of this remarkable landscape.
In South America, the Atacama Desert in Chile stands out as one of the driest places on Earth. Despite its arid conditions, the Atacama is a land of contrasts, with salt flats, geysers, and towering volcanoes. The Valle de la Luna, or Valley of the Moon, offers an otherworldly landscape that resembles the surface of Mars, making it a popular destination for photographers and stargazers alike. Visitors can explore the region’s unique geological features on guided tours or take part in astronomical observations at one of the many observatories located in this high-altitude desert.

The Science of Sand: Understanding Desert Geology and Ecosystems
Desert exploration offers a unique opportunity to delve into the fascinating world of arid landscapes, where the science of sand reveals intricate geological and ecological processes. Understanding desert geology begins with recognizing that these vast, seemingly barren expanses are far from lifeless. Instead, they are dynamic systems shaped by a combination of climatic, geological, and biological factors.
The formation of deserts is primarily influenced by climatic conditions, particularly the lack of precipitation. Deserts receive less than 250 millimeters of rain annually, which significantly impacts their geological features. The scarcity of water leads to the predominance of aeolian processes, where wind plays a crucial role in shaping the landscape. Wind erosion and deposition create various landforms, such as sand dunes, which are iconic features of many deserts. These dunes are not static; they migrate and change shape over time due to the continuous action of wind, illustrating the dynamic nature of desert environments.
Transitioning from the geological to the ecological aspect, deserts host a surprising diversity of life adapted to extreme conditions. The flora and fauna of deserts have evolved unique strategies to survive in an environment characterized by intense heat, aridity, and nutrient-poor soils. For instance, many desert plants, such as cacti and succulents, have developed specialized structures to store water and reduce water loss. Their deep root systems allow them to access moisture from far below the surface, while their thick, waxy skins minimize evaporation.
Similarly, desert animals exhibit remarkable adaptations. Nocturnal behavior is common among desert fauna, allowing them to avoid the scorching daytime temperatures. Species like the fennec fox and the kangaroo rat have evolved to thrive in these harsh conditions. The fennec fox, with its large ears, dissipates heat efficiently, while the kangaroo rat can metabolize water from the seeds it consumes, reducing its need for direct water intake.
Moreover, deserts are not uniform; they encompass a variety of ecosystems, each with distinct characteristics. For example, the Sahara Desert in Africa is primarily composed of vast sand seas known as ergs, while the Sonoran Desert in North America features a mix of sand dunes, rocky plateaus, and diverse plant life. This variability highlights the complexity of desert ecosystems and the importance of studying them in detail to understand their unique attributes.
In addition to their natural beauty and ecological significance, deserts also hold valuable geological resources. Many deserts are rich in minerals and fossil fuels, making them important sites for economic activities such as mining and oil extraction. However, these activities must be managed sustainably to prevent environmental degradation and preserve the delicate balance of desert ecosystems.
Furthermore, deserts play a crucial role in global climate regulation. They act as significant carbon sinks and influence atmospheric circulation patterns. Dust storms originating from deserts can transport nutrients across continents, impacting ecosystems far beyond their arid boundaries. This interconnectedness underscores the importance of deserts in the broader context of Earth’s environmental systems.
